● microevolution. Answer: Change in allele frequencies in a population
over generations.
● macroevolution. Answer: large-scale evolutionary changes that take
place over long periods of time
● mutation. Answer: errors in DNA replication; must be passed on to the
next generation (e.g., must be prior to meiosis in diploids or else it won't
be passed to the offspring).
● natural selection. Answer: differential reproduction or non-random
reproduction due to differential survival in the face of natural selection
predators like a changing biotic (e.g., pathogens, predators, food) or
abiotic environment (e.g., weather).
● gene flow. Answer: alleles move between populations due to
individuals migrating or individuals from different populations meeting
up to reproduce.
